HC Deb 06 June 1957 vol 571 c119W
Sir A. Bossom

asked the Minister of Agriculture, Fisheries and Food if he will arrange for a grant to be made from the Development Fund to enable more research to be made by the Agricultural Central Co-operative Association into problems of grading, presentation and marketing of horticultural produce in accordance with the opinion expressed in the Runciman Report.

Mr. Godber

Grants from the Development Fund are made by the Treasury on recommendations by the Development Commission following applications from organisations such as the Agricultural Central Co-operative Association and my right hon. Friend has no power to arrange for such assistance from the Fund. In the first instance, therefore, it would be for the Association to submit detailed proposals to the Commission. I should, however, make it clear that, while the Runciman Committee suggested that there was need for research into matters such as those referred to in the Question, its Report contains no recommendations to the effect that grants should be made to the Association for that purpose.
